Speck SeeThru Satin for MacBook Pro

Speck SeeThru Satin for MacBook Pro

I had my MacBook Pro 13″ for several months now.  However, it took me some time to find the perfect case for my beloved laptop.  Now, I finally found the case and I loved it!  When I went to the store, I was looking for the red color case.  They didn’t have it in stock so I ended up getting a purple one.  I said to myself that if I’m getting satin, might as well get purple as it’s most known when it comes to velvet/satin.

The product is called Speck SeeThru Satin and it’s engineered specifically to fit onto the unibody MacBook Pro.  I remember distinctively that I used a Speck SeeThru case on my old MacBook Pro 15″.  That case though is different because it was glossy and a bit slippery on the hand.  The Speck SeeThru Satin case which I got yesterday was a complete upgrade and improvement compared to Speck SeeThru.  I guess the difference is with the material used on the exterior of the case particularly the rubberized coating.  Speck SeeThru Satin is such a high-quality case with an elegant and soft feel.

The Speck SeeThru Satin includes two pieces of hard polycarbonate plastic with an added soft-touch rubberized exterior coating.  The silky feel is the most wonderful feature of the case.  I actually notice myself caressing my MacBook Pro every now and then 😛

Of course, the SeeThru Satin design blended well with MacBook Pro’s minimalistic design.  There are available cases for aluminum unibody MacBook Pro 13″ and 15″ including the ones with Thunderbolt port.

Speck SeeThru Case MacBook Pro 13

I started with the bottom case and I noticed two things:

  • Ventilation slot that works perfectly with the MacBook Pro’s internal ventilation process to keep the gadget cool and safe.
  • Rubberized feet to cover the black rubber pads on the MacBook Pro.

The front case, on the other hand, is a work of art.

Its translucent coating enables the Apple logo to show through the top.  The Speck SeeThru Satin case is supposedly 30% thinner than the old version of the case.  I appreciate the thinness plus how the case holds everything together with the very small clips on the edges.

The design of the SeeThru Satin is spot on.  I do not need to remove the case whenever I need to access any of the keys, sensors, ports, plugs or buttons.  I can open and close my MacBook Pro just like how I do it without the case.  All features of the MacBook Pro are accessible.

The Speck SeeThru Satin for MacBook Pro 13″ costs about  Php 2,450.  While the price may set you aback, that feeling will diminish quickly when you start using the case.  The form-fitting factor and the soft-touch hard shell are so great that it will be so hard to resist not getting one for your Mac laptop 🙂
